The Evolution of AI in Personal Devices

Our relationship with personal technology is becoming increasingly conversational and predictive, thanks to AI. Smartphones, smartwatches, and laptops are no longer just tools for communication or information retrieval; they are becoming intelligent companions that anticipate our needs. Voice assistants like Siri, Alexa, and Google Assistant are prime examples, allowing us to control devices, manage schedules, and access information with simple verbal commands. The future of this technology lies in greater proactivity and deeper personalization.

Imagine a personal device that doesn’t just respond to your requests but anticipates them. Your phone might automatically silence notifications when it detects you are in a meeting, suggest a new route home based on real-time traffic data and your usual travel patterns, or even curate a playlist that matches your current mood, detected through biometric sensors in your smartwatch. This level of predictive assistance is powered by machine learning algorithms that analyze vast amounts of personal data to understand your habits and preferences. The goal is to create a seamless user experience where the technology works for you in the background, making daily tasks easier without requiring constant input.

Transforming Homes into Smart Environments

The concept of the smart home is evolving from a collection of connected gadgets into a cohesive, intelligent ecosystem. AI is the central nervous system of this evolution, enabling devices to not only communicate with each other but also to learn from household occupants and make autonomous decisions. Current smart home technology often requires manual programming of routines, such as telling lights to turn off at a certain time. The next generation of smart homes will operate with a higher degree of intelligence and automation.

Future smart homes will use AI to optimize energy consumption by learning your family’s schedule, adjusting the thermostat, and managing appliance usage accordingly. Security systems will become more sophisticated, using facial recognition to distinguish between residents, guests, and intruders, and alerting homeowners to unusual activity. In the kitchen, AI-powered refrigerators will track inventory, suggest recipes based on available ingredients, and automatically add items to your grocery list. These advancements aim to create living spaces that are not only more convenient but also safer, more sustainable, and perfectly adapted to the inhabitants’ lifestyles.

AI’s Growing Role in Healthcare

The integration of AI in healthcare is one of its most promising and impactful applications. While complex diagnostic AI is already used in clinical settings, its presence in everyday health management is set to expand significantly. Wearable technology is at the forefront of this trend. Smartwatches and fitness trackers already monitor heart rate, sleep patterns, and physical activity. In the future, these devices will incorporate more advanced sensors capable of tracking blood glucose levels, blood pressure, and other vital signs in real time.

This continuous stream of data, analyzed by AI algorithms, can provide early warnings for potential health issues, allowing for proactive intervention. For example, an AI could detect subtle irregularities in a person’s heart rhythm and advise them to seek medical attention, potentially preventing a serious cardiac event. AI-powered apps will also serve as personal health coaches, offering customized diet and exercise plans based on an individual’s data and health goals. This shift toward personalized, preventative healthcare empowers people to take greater control of their well-being.

Revolutionizing Transportation and Mobility

The automotive industry is undergoing a massive transformation driven by AI, with autonomous vehicles being the ultimate goal. While fully self-driving cars for public use are still in development, AI is already a standard feature in modern vehicles. Advanced Driver-Assistance Systems (ADAS) use AI for functions like adaptive cruise control, lane-keeping assist, and automatic emergency braking. These features enhance safety by acting as a vigilant co-pilot, monitoring the environment and reacting faster than a human driver can.

Looking ahead, AI will manage entire transportation networks. Intelligent traffic management systems will analyze data from vehicles, road sensors, and public transit to optimize traffic flow, reduce congestion, and minimize travel times in cities. Ride-sharing services will use AI to predict demand and position vehicles more efficiently. For individuals, personal vehicles will become more than just transportation; they will be extensions of our digital lives, offering personalized infotainment, and seamlessly integrating with our calendars to plan routes and manage our schedules on the go.

Education Tailored to the Individual

AI is poised to bring a new level of personalization to education, moving away from the one-size-fits-all model. AI-driven learning platforms can adapt to each student’s pace and style, providing customized lesson plans, exercises, and feedback. If a student is struggling with a particular concept, the AI can offer additional resources and alternative explanations until mastery is achieved. Conversely, if a student is excelling, the system can introduce more advanced material to keep them engaged.

This technology doesn’t aim to replace teachers but to empower them. By automating administrative tasks like grading and progress tracking, AI frees up educators to focus on mentoring and providing one-on-one support to students. AI tools can also help create more engaging learning materials, such as interactive simulations and virtual reality experiences. The result is a more efficient, effective, and inclusive educational environment where every student has the opportunity to reach their full potential.

Ethical Considerations and Challenges

As AI becomes more woven into the fabric of our lives, it brings a host of ethical considerations and challenges that must be addressed. Data privacy is a primary concern. The AI systems that provide personalized experiences rely on collecting and analyzing vast quantities of personal data. Ensuring this data is secure and used responsibly is crucial to maintaining public trust. There must be clear regulations and transparent policies regarding data ownership and usage.

The potential for algorithmic bias is another significant challenge. If the data used to train AI systems reflects existing societal biases, the AI may perpetuate or even amplify them. For example, a hiring algorithm trained on historical data from a male-dominated industry might unfairly penalize female candidates. Developers and policymakers must work together to create methods for auditing AI systems for fairness and mitigating bias.
